Mobility
Electric wheelchairs aid users in overcoming physical limitations associated with disabilities. Motorized wheelchairs allow users to maneuver in tight areas and travel long distances without having to rely on other people.
The options for mobility for people with disabilities are diverse and range from manual chairs to power wheelchairs. The best option for every person is determined by his or her specific needs including their level of independence and their life style. A lightweight and compact electric powered chair is perfect for those looking to continue their daily activities. For those who have to navigate through rough terrain should opt for the more robust power chair.
A joystick is used to control an electric wheelchair. The user simply presses down on the joystick in the direction that they want to move. Some models may allow users to input commands using other methods, such as the chin controls or puff/sip scanners.
While there are many benefits for using electric wheelchairs but there are some disadvantages to be carefully considered. Electric wheelchairs weigh more and require more maintenance including battery replacements than manual wheelchairs. In addition, they are more expensive than other mobility options, which results in greater initial costs and ongoing costs.
Another issue with electric wheelchairs is that they can be more difficult to transport. They tend to have a larger footprint than manual wheelchairs, and can be difficult to fit into vehicles such as buses or Ubers. This makes it difficult to use public transportation, and can also restrict the places wheelchair users can use.

Flexibility
A power wheelchair is more flexible than a manual one since it can be operated by people who lack the strength required to push an ordinary chair. This lets the user of the power wheelchair to travel longer distances without becoming exhausted. It also makes socializing and taking part in activities much easier since it becomes possible to travel from home.
It is important to remember that a portable wheelchair will need regular maintenance and batteries. The batteries shouldn't be allowed to run completely empty, as this can be damaging to the battery's lifespan and the quality. It is recommended that users charge their batteries at least each night for optimal health and performance. In order to get the most out of your mobility device, it is best to schedule professional maintenance service at least once a year, and make sure to use only the manufacturer-approved charger.

Comfort
Electric wheelchairs provide users with an greater sense of independence and autonomy, allowing them to perform their daily tasks without assistance from other people. This allows for website a more active social life and a positive attitude towards life, helping to reduce feelings of read more loneliness and depression.
Electric wheelchairs require less physical effort to operate because they are powered by motors. This decreases the chance of fatigue or injury, particularly for those with weak upper body strength and the tendency to strain muscles. Electric wheelchairs are also equipped with a wide range of comfort and support features. These include cushioned seats, adjustable armrests and check here recline power. This provides extra support and comfort for long durations.
Electric wheelchairs can also cover more distance on a single charge than manual wheelchairs. This gives the user greater freedom to explore their surroundings, whether at home, in local shops, or while traveling. Additionally the batteries tend to last longer than scooters, which means that you won't have to be concerned about running out of power at the end of your trip.
Electric wheelchairs have a smaller turn radius than scooters. This allows them to be maneuvered in tight spaces and small environments. This is particularly beneficial for those who live at home since it helps them navigate daily obstacles such as stairs and narrow doors.
